Dashboard overview and panel organization
HamDash organizes content into themed dashboards, each representing a separate screen focused on a specific area of operation. The user can switch between them and configure each one individually. The panels are moveable and their layout is saved in the browser's local storage.

The core of the Solar Weather dashboard is live values of solar flux index (SFI), K-index, X-ray flares and aurora tracking. The data comes from NOAA and other meteorological sources. In addition to propagation indices, HamDash also includes Met Office and MeteoAlarm warning messages, which is practical for portable POTA, SOTA and Field Day operations, where the controllability of the operation also depends on the current weather.
The propagation dashboard works with VOACAP forecasts and displays the HF Signals panel – a matrix overview of SNR values from RBN skimmers (for CW and RTTY), PSKReporter (for FT8, FT4, JS8) and SSB reports. Each cell of the matrix displays the average SNR in dB between the source and target regions on each band over the last 15 minutes. The mode row indicates with green indicators on which band and mode the spots are active. This information is directly usable: if the 14 MHz cell to the east shows strong CW and DIG values, propagation conditions are favorable without the need for speculation.

Free SDR receiver in HamDash – SDRCOM
One of the more technically interesting components of HamDash is the integrated SDR receiver SDRCOM, which works directly in the browser via the WebUSB interface. Supports RTL-SDR V3 and V4 dongles without the need to install drivers or external software - just connect the dongle via USB a otvoriť HamDash v prehliadači Chrome, Edge alebo Opera.
The free version of SDRCOM Lite is included with HamDash and provides the following features:

SDRCOM Lite covers the basic needs of the amateur radio and SWL listener, including SSB and CW demodulation, waterfall monitoring and FT8 decoding. For advanced use - auto-scanning, recording with scheduling or ADS-B tracking - a Pro version is available with a one-year, non-renewable license for .99.
WebUSB access requires the operating system to see the RTL-SDR dongle as a device accessible to the browser. On most Windows systems, this works without additional configuration when using the WinUSB or Zadig driver. On Linux, udev rules may need to be set.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Is HamDash really free?
The core dashboard including all promotion panels, DX cluster, POTA, SOTA, space weather and SDRCOM Lite SDR receiver is free without registration. Only the SDRCOM Pro version is paid.
Does HamDash also work in Firefox?
Most panels work in any modern browser. The SDRCOM (SDR receiver via WebUSB) feature requires a Chromium-based browser - Chrome, Edge, or Opera. Firefox does not support WebUSB.
Do I need to install any software?
Not for the dashboard itself. To use the RTL-SDR dongle via SDRCOM, a step of installing the WinUSB driver using the Zadig tool may be required on Windows if the dongle is installed with a different driver.
What RTL-SDR dongles are supported?
SDRCOM is compatible with RTL-SDR V3 and V4. Other RTL-SDR devices may not be supported.
Is HamDash open-source?
According to available information, the HamDash source code is not publicly available in any repository. Despite being freely available, it is a proprietary project.
